Jennie Dudley 1857–1915 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 18 Feb 1857

Birth Location: Hickman, USA

Death Date: 5 Jul 1915

Death Location: Lobelville, Perry, Tennessee, USA

Father: Andrew Dudley

Mother: Nancy Whitwell

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

Jennie Dudley was born in 1857 in Hickman, USA, the child of Andrew Jackson Dudley And Nancy Whitwell. Jennie Dudley passed away in 1915 in Lobelville, Perry, Tennessee, USA.
